The rears not locking up is irrelevant. Dissimilar brake systems require a proportioning valve as disc brakes need higher pressure to function than drum brakes.

That's why I used the 'pushing rope' analogy - your trying to move something that requires 1000 lbs. of force with only 1 lb of pressure. It simply won't work.

A Proportioning valve and proper Dual Circuit master cylinder will give your car brakes.

You could always get an adjustable proportioning valve. That way, you can adjust it now for your disc/drum combo, but then later when you go four-wheel disc, have the added luxury of being able to adjust your front/rear brake bias.
